Share via


hiperlink controle de servidor Web Declarative sintaxe

Cria um link na página que os usuários podem clicar para ir para outra página.

<asp:HyperLink
    AccessKey="string"
    BackColor="color name|#dddddd"
    BorderColor="color name|#dddddd"
    BorderStyle="NotSet|None|Dotted|Dashed|Solid|Double|Groove|Ridge|
        Inset|Outset"
    BorderWidth="size"
    CssClass="string"
    Enabled="True|False"
    EnableTheming="True|False"
    EnableViewState="True|False"
    Font-Bold="True|False"
    Font-Italic="True|False"
    Font-Names="string"
    Font-Overline="True|False"
    Font-Size="string|Smaller|Larger|XX-Small|X-Small|Small|Medium|
        Large|X-Large|XX-Large"
    Font-Strikeout="True|False"
    Font-Underline="True|False"
    ForeColor="color name|#dddddd"
    Height="size"
    ID="string"
    ImageUrl="uri"
    href="uri"
    OnDataBinding="DataBinding event handler"
    OnDisposed="Disposed event handler"
    OnInit="Init event handler"
    OnLoad="Load event handler"
    OnPreRender="PreRender event handler"
    OnUnload="Unload event handler"
    runat="server"
    SkinID="string"
    Style="string"
    TabIndex="integer"
    Target="string|_blank|_parent|_search|_self|_top"
    Text="string"
    ToolTip="string"
    Visible="True|False"
    Width="size"
/>

Comentários

Use o HyperLink controle para criar um link que você move para outra página ou local na página. Especifique a página ou o local para vincular a usando o href propriedade. O link ou pode ser exibido sistema autônomo texto ou uma imagem. Para exibir texto, ou conjunto o Text propriedade ou o texto entre as Rótulos de abertura e fechamento do local a HyperLink controle. Para exibir uma imagem conjunto o ImageUrl propriedade.

ObservaçãoObservação:

Porque o <asp:HyperLink> elemento não é necessário ter conteúdo, você pode fechar a marca com /> em vez de usar uma marca de fechamento separada.

Se o Text e ImageUrl propriedades forem definidas, o ImageUrl propriedade tem precedência. Se a imagem não estiver disponível, o texto a Text propriedade, em seguida, é exibida. Em navegadores que oferecem suporte ao recurso dicas de ferramentas, o valor de Text propriedade é exibida quando o ponteiro do mouse for colocado sobre o HyperLink controle.

Você pode especificar o quadro ou janela para exibir a página vinculada, definindo o Target propriedade. Valores devem começar com uma letra no intervalo da a z (sem distinção entre maiúsculas e minúsculas), exceto para os seguintes valores especiais que começam com um sublinhado:

_blank

Exibe a página vinculada em uma nova janela sem quadros.

_parent

Exibe a página vinculada no pai imediato do conjunto de quadros.

_self

Exibe a página vinculada no quadro com foco.

_top

Exibe a página vinculada na janela inteira sem quadros.

Aviso

O texto não é codificado antes que seja exibido em HTML a Controle HyperLink Isso torna possível incorporar o script nas Rótulos HTML no texto. Se os valores para o controle provenientes da entrada do usuário, certifique-se de validar os valores para ajudar a evitar vulnerabilidades de segurança.

Para obter informações detalhadas sobre o HyperLink Propriedades e eventos de controle de servidor de Web, consulte o HyperLink documentação.

Ao usar o HyperLinkControle de servidor Web para navegar entre páginas em seu aplicativo, você pode usar o til ("~") curinga para indicar a raiz do seu aplicativo sem a necessidade de codificar um nome de diretório para o URL relativo do aplicativo. Por exemplo, você poderia usar "~ / padrão.aspx" para navegar de volta à página padrão.aspx do seu aplicativo de qualquer página em qualquer subdiretório no aplicativo.

Exemplo

O exemplo a seguir demonstra como usar um HyperLink controle para mover para outra página da Web.

<%@ Page Language="VB" AutoEventWireup="True" %>
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N"
    "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ml" >
<head>
    <title>HyperLink Example</title>
</head>
<body>
<form id="Form1" runat="server">


   <h3>HyperLink Example</h3>

   Click on the HyperLink:<br />  

   <asp:HyperLink id="hyperlink1" 
                  ImageUrl="images/pict.jpg"
                  href="https://www.microsoft.com"
                  Text="Microsoft Official Site"
                  Target="_new"
                  runat="server"/>       
</form>
</body>
</html>

<%@ Page Language="C#" AutoEventWireup="True" %>
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N"
    "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ml" >
<head>
    <title>HyperLink Example</title>
</head>
<body>
<form id="Form1" runat="server">

   <h3>HyperLink Example</h3>

   Click on the HyperLink:<br />  

   <asp:HyperLink id="hyperlink1" 
                  ImageUrl="images/pict.jpg"
                  href="https://www.microsoft.com"
                  Text="Microsoft Official Site"
                  Target="_new"
                  runat="server"/>       
</form>
</body>
</html>

<%@ Page Language="JScript" AutoEventWireup="True" %>
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N"
    "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ml" >
<head>
    <title>HyperLink Example</title>
</head>
<body>
<form id="Form1" runat="server">

  <h3>HyperLink Example</h3>

   Click on the HyperLink:<br />  

   <asp:HyperLink id="hyperlink1" 
                  ImageUrl="images/pict.jpg"
                  href="https://www.microsoft.com"
                  Text="Microsoft Official Site"
                  Target="_new"
                  runat="server"/>       
</form>
</body>
</html>

Consulte também

Referência

HyperLink

Outros recursos

controle de servidor Web sintaxe